A number of the charming, recognized homes across residential areas like Narrabeen, Mona Vale, and Collaroy were constructed several decades earlier, when electrical needs were minimal. The switchboards set up at that time generally featured ceramic merges-- a primitive form of circuit defense that counts on a thin metal link melting to interrupt power throughout an overload. These old-fashioned fuse boards use poor defense against modern-day electrical dangers and possess absolutely no capability for finding earth leakage faults, which are the silent however deadly precursors to electrical fires and extreme electrocution. Modern life, nevertheless, has presented a cavalcade of high-demand electrical home appliances that seriously strain these old systems: rapid hot water systems, high-output medical spa pumps, several high-definition entertainment systems, powerful induction cooktops, and, most especially, the substantial draw of electric lorry (EV) charging stations. Attempting to power this 21st-century lifestyle through a 20th-century fuse board usually results in regular, aggravating power disturbances, the danger of electrical wiring overheating, and a significant security liability. The core value proposal of Switchboard Upgrades Northern Beaches depends on the considerable enhancement of security. An expert switchboard replacement includes eliminating the old fuse system totally and installing a new, certified switchboard enclosure equipped with modern breaker and, most importantly, Residual Current Gadget (RCDs), commonly called safety switches. These RCDs are innovative defense mechanisms that constantly keep an eye on the electrical circulation. If an inconsistency as little as 30 milliamps is identified-- showing existing is leaking out of the system, possibly through a person touching a defective device-- the RCD journeys the power almost quickly. This rapid response is often the distinction in between a minor event and a deadly electrocution. Under check here current Australian circuitry rules, security switches are a mandatory requirement for all new installations and are considered necessary for all thorough Switchboard Upgrades Northern Beaches.

Beyond the life-saving safety functions, the upgrade addresses important issues of capacity and dependability. Older homes often have undersized primary cable televisions and service fuses that limit the total amount of power that can be drawn from the street supply. A modern switchboard upgrade often goes together with an examination and prospective upgrade of the primary customer mains-- the wires linking the street network to the home. This ensures the entire electrical foundation can support the intended load without overheating. The new switchboard will include devoted, correctly rated breaker for every power circuit, home appliance, and lighting circuit, preventing overloads on specific lines. For residential or commercial properties looking to install solar photovoltaic (PV) systems, Switchboard Upgrades Northern Beaches are frequently prerequisite. A new board is designed to integrate perfectly with solar isolators and right metering, making sure the system operates effectively and safely, maximising the homeowner's return on their renewable resource investment in this bright seaside location.

The execution of Switchboard Upgrades Northern Beaches requires the involvement of extremely knowledgeable and licensed professionals. Specifically, if the work involves changing the property's connection to the main street network or altering the capacity of the supply (such as transitioning from single-phase to three-phase power), the services of a Level 2 Accredited Company (ASP) electrician are important. This is not a job for a standard electrician. The Level 2 ASP is authorised to deal with the network side of the meter and is accountable for handling all technical approvals, communicating with the regional network operator-- like Ausgrid in New South Wales-- and making sure the connection is safely and lawfully incorporated into the grid.
